Common Reasons Why Families Seek Therapy or Counseling

Families usually come to therapy or counseling for a wide variety of reasons. Many factors can contribute, like social, financial, and emotional stressors. When left unchecked, these stressors can create long-term issues.

Working with a mental health professional can help families find support during difficult times. Many families choose therapy or counseling because:

  • A trauma or change has impacted the entire family. This includes events like natural disasters, incarceration of a family member, or major loss of income.
  • A child is struggling with something in life.
  • The loss of a loved one has caused intense sadness and grief.
  • They are in the process of welcoming new family members to the home through marriage, the birth or adoption of a sibling, or a grandparent moving in.
  • Divorce, separation, or differing parenting styles have affected their family’s harmony.
  • They want to better understand and support a family member’s mental health.

There are many reasons why families choose to attend counseling or therapy sessions. Remember that mental health services are accessible for more than the most severe cases. Asking for help can be empowering and lead to unexpected outcomes for your family.

The Benefits of Working With a Licensed Family Therapist

Family counseling and therapy frequently result in happier, healthier families. You may gain collaborative skills, set clear boundaries, and discover new perspectives by working with a licensed counselor. Here are a few common therapeutic techniques and their takeaways:

  • Bowenian Therapy: This form of therapy focuses on balancing togetherness and individuality. It draws a line through a family’s current situation to their shared values and beliefs. Bowenian Therapy helps family members manage conflict calmly, form individual identities, and work together to solve problems.
  • Structural therapy: Structural therapy aims to evaluate and reassert roles within family systems. For example, parents may be asked to exercise their authority by creating reasonable guidelines for children.
  • Systemic therapy: A therapist or counselor serves as a neutral third party in this model, sharing a new perspective on disagreements. Systemic therapy may improve communication and increase empathy for other family members.
  • Strategic therapy: This direct and short-term therapeutic method is best for addressing specific issues. A counselor may prescribe homework to change negative behavior patterns and interactions that worsen the given problem.

It’s okay to ask your counselor any questions you may have about their experience and methods. Together, you can create a plan of action for your own family. That may involve certain members meeting one-on-one with your provider or seeking additional sessions for mental health needs.
